Understanding Lock and Key Issues in Pine Meadow Homes
The reasons behind malfunctioning locks and key problems in Pine Meadow residences are varied, but typically fall into a few key categories. Wear and tear is a significant factor; over time, the internal mechanisms of a lock, comprised of pins, springs, and tumblers, can degrade. This erosion, often accelerated by exposure to the elements or frequent use, can lead to sticking or complete failure. Another common culprit is a damaged or worn key. Even slight bends or nicks on a key can prevent it from aligning the lock’s pins correctly. In some instances, the issue isn’t with the key or the lock itself, but with the door’s alignment. If a door warps slightly, perhaps due to seasonal humidity changes common in the region, it can put undue pressure on the strike plate and deadbolt, making it difficult to operate the lock.

How Locksmith and Key Work is Performed
When you require locksmith services in Pine Meadow for a malfunctioning lock or a need for new keys, the process begins with an assessment. A skilled provider will first examine the lock and the key to identify the root of the problem. If a key is the issue, they can often duplicate or create a new key that precisely matches the lock’s specifications. This is particularly useful if a key has been damaged or if you need spare copies. For worn or damaged locks, the provider will determine if repair is feasible or if a full replacement is necessary. This involves carefully disassembling the lock mechanism, cleaning and lubricating moving parts, replacing any broken components, and then reassembling and testing it for smooth operation.
In situations where a lock needs to be replaced, such as after a lost key incident or if the lock is beyond repair, the process involves removing the old lock hardware and installing a new one. This typically includes the deadbolt, the doorknob lock, and the associated strike plates on the door frame. The goal is to ensure the new lock functions seamlessly with the door and provides adequate security for your home. What to Check Before Hiring a Locksmith in Pine Meadow
Before engaging a locksmith for services in Pine Meadow, it’s prudent to conduct a few checks to ensure you are hiring a competent and reliable individual. Firstly, ask for identification and confirmation of their professional affiliation or licensing if applicable in your area. Understand how they price their services. A reputable provider will be transparent about their fees, whether hourly, per service, or for parts. Inquire about their experience specifically with the type of lock you have. For instance, older homes might have unique lock mechanisms that require specialized knowledge.
When seeking reviews, look for feedback that specifically addresses the type of service you require, whether it’s lock repair, key duplication, or emergency lockout assistance. Websites offering secure locksmith reviews can be a valuable resource. Consider asking for a referral from neighbors or local community groups if you are unfamiliar with providers in the area. A good locksmith should be able to clearly explain the issue, the proposed solution, and the expected outcome.
